If you've always liked tinkering, inventing and building gadgets this course will help you get creating.
It is aimed at designing and building DIY electronic projects. You'll gain an understanding of electronic components and circuit theory together with microprocessor programming (via the popular Arduino microcontroller).
You'll cover the basics of building these circuits, helping you on your way to success in the DIY electronics world.
This is a self-paced course that includes working on-line and in the workshop at Midland campus, which will be open on Wednesday evenings between 6:00pm and 8:30pm by appointment only.
You'll be given a list of components required for the course. The cost of these is in addition to the course fee.
